The real story of Chippendales on Hulu involves a complex tale of its rise as a popular male revue. It started as a unique entertainment concept in the 1970s. The founder, Steve Banerjee, had the idea to create a show centered around male dancers for a female audience. Over time, it grew in popularity, with elaborate choreography and flamboyant costumes. However, behind the scenes, there were issues like financial disputes and legal problems that eventually led to a rather tumultuous downfall.

The key figures in the 'Chippendales' based on true story include Steve Banerjee, who was a driving force behind the creation of the troupe. He was involved in everything from the business side to the overall concept. Nick De Noia was another crucial figure. His choreographic skills and creative ideas added a new dimension to the shows. There were also performers who became popular faces of the Chippendales. These individuals together shaped the story of Chippendales, with their efforts, disputes, and contributions to the brand's growth and the various events that unfolded in its history.
